Marketing Yourself

Locating Job Opportunities

We will train you on the five (5) ways to find employment.

A. Responding to online job postings, newspaper ads and blind ads.
B. Using online directories, reference material and our own Nationwide electronic database WITH hiring managers names and number for direct mailings, researching and locating companies.
C. How to network (major emphasis of training is here).
D. How to use state employment offices in locating job openings.
E. How to use college placement offices.

We will individually coach you on "How to Market One's Self and How to Make a Positive Impression During an Interview", by providing the following materials:

  • DVD Video Training - up to 2 hrs on interviewing techniques
  • Verbal and Written Instructions
  • Mock Interviews

You will be given a thorough list of questions that could be asked in an interview and coached on how to answer them. Our program includes preparation for an interview, interviewing techniques, asking questions and answering questions on an interview.

A. Preparation for an interview guides you on how to thoroughly research a company before the initial interview, so you can ask intelligent questions during the interview.
B. Interviewing techniques include proper dress, body language, handshakes and how to react properly to the environment one finds themselves in during an interview, i.e., interviewing with more than one individual at the same time (commonly called a Stress Interview).
C. Asking questions on an interview is training in the proper timing of specific questions (job related), and in finding out in detail as much as they can about the company, the specific job, the people, and other specific details that would lead them to a sound conclusion about the job opportunity.
D. Answering questions on an interview is training in how to be brief and to the point; how to handle the salary questions; how to handle personal questions; and how to turn questions into questions.

Resume Services
 

RESUME DEVELOPMENT: We provide total instruction on resume development, stressing accomplishments, which will help you separate yourself from hundreds of other applicants. We provide instruction on developing the "chronological" resume and for the individuals that want to make a change in careers, we provide instruction on developing the "functional " resume.
